Output 3054b65655c0226e648f5a78ae8a0b61ade18cde4918b6db45ea433ef23cae0b: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873765760a3a950ea71203612f96da5c600a7183 OP_EQUAL
address
3E1yWSnxat2A5nonar9DV9jLh8oafXTNPg
transaction
3054b65655c0226e648f5a78ae8a0b61ade18cde4918b6db45ea433ef23cae0b
confirmations
312894
spent
true